Espanyol add Diego Lopez to ambitious project

Madrid (AFP) – Former Real Madrid goalkeeper Diego Lopez became Espanyol’s 10th signing of the transfer window after the Barcelona-based club reached a loan agreement with AC Milan on Wednesday.

Earlier, the Catalans sealed a season-long loan deal for Mexican international defender Diego Reyes from Porto.

Espanyol were bought by Chinese entertainment company Rastar Group in January with the ambitious target of reaching the Champions League in three years for a side that finished 13th last season.

Lopez ousted Iker Casillas to become number one at Real Madrid during Jose Mourinho’s final season in the Spanish capital before moving to Italy when Carlo Ancelotti took charge at the Bernabeu in 2013.

Reyes impressed during a season-long loan at Real Sociedad last year and Espanyol have secured an option to buy the 23-year-old at the end of the campaign.

Former Watford coach Quique Sanchez Flores took charge at the Cornella El-Prat in June and has already snapped up the likes of former Manchester City defender Martin Demichelis and four-time Europa League winner Jose Antonio Reyes.

However, Espanyol have taken just one point from their opening two La Liga games as a thrilling 6-4 defeat at Sevilla was followed up by a 2-2 draw with Malaga on Friday.
